The Ultimate Buying Guide: Choosing the Best Shampoo for Sphynx Cats

Sphynx cats are unique. They do not have fur to soak up their natural oils. Because of this, these cats need regular baths. Using the right shampoo keeps their skin healthy and soft. If you choose the wrong product, your cat may get dry, itchy, or irritated skin. Use this guide to pick the best soap for your hairless friend.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op for Sphynx shampoo, look for a “pH-balanced” formula. A cat’s skin has a different pH level than human skin. You should never use human shampoo on your pet. Also, look for moisturizing ingredients. Since Sphynx cats have no hair, they lose moisture quickly. A good shampoo adds hydration back to their skin.

Important Ingredients to Consider

Natural is usually better. Look for products that contain oatmeal, aloe vera, or coconut oil. These items soothe sensitive skin. Avoid soaps that contain harsh chemicals, artificial dyes, or strong perfumes. These can cause allergic reactions. Always check the label for “tear-free” formulas, as these are gentle if soap gets near your cat’s eyes.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Quality improves when a shampoo is specifically made for hairless breeds. These formulas are designed to dissolve the waxy buildup that Sphynx cats produce. Low-quality soaps often contain heavy detergents that strip too much oil. This leaves the skin feeling dry and unprotected. A high-quality shampoo rinses away easily. This is important because any soap left behind can cause skin rashes.

User Experience and Use Cases

Most Sphynx owners bathe their cats once every one to two weeks. The best shampoos make this process easy. Look for a soap that lathers well and rinses off quickly. Many owners prefer unscented shampoos because cats have a sensitive sense of smell. If your cat has very oily skin, choose a soap with natural enzymes. If your cat has dry skin, pick one with extra shea butter or vitamin E.

10 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How often should I bathe my Sphynx?

A: Most experts suggest bathing your Sphynx once every week or two. This prevents oil buildup on their skin and furniture.

Q: Can I use baby shampoo?

A: It is better to use shampoo made for cats. Baby shampoo is designed for human skin and may not be the right pH for your cat.

Q: Why does my Sphynx get oily?

A: Sphynx cats produce skin oils just like cats with fur. Without hair to absorb the oil, it collects on their skin and leaves marks on clothes.

Q: Is fragrance safe for my cat?

A: Usually, it is best to avoid strong fragrances. Cats have very sensitive noses, and perfumes can cause breathing issues or skin irritation.

Q: What should I do if my cat has dry skin?

A: Use a shampoo with aloe or oatmeal. You can also talk to your vet about adding a skin-safe moisturizer after the bath.

Q: Does the shampoo need to be tear-free?

A: Yes. It is very hard to keep a cat perfectly still during a bath. A tear-free formula protects their eyes if a splash occurs.

Q: Should I use a conditioner?

A: You can use a cat-safe conditioner if your cat has very dry skin. However, many Sphynx shampoos are already moisturizing enough on their own.

Q: How do I know if a shampoo is causing a reaction?

A: Watch for redness, bumps, or if your cat scratches more than usual. If you see these signs, stop using the product immediately.

Q: Can I use dog shampoo?

A: No. Dogs and cats have different skin needs. Dog shampoo can be too harsh for a cat’s delicate skin.

Q: Is the price a sign of quality?

A: Not always. Look at the ingredient list first. A simple, natural product is often better than an expensive one full of chemicals.
